GPU Price Surge 30% | E-Commerce Hardware Sellers Face Margin Compression Crisis

  • Nvidia's third 2025 price increase (20-30%) compounds with Samsung DRAM hikes (20%), forcing electronics sellers to choose between margin erosion or demand destruction across gaming, computing, and AI-adjacent categories

Overview

Nvidia's third GPU price increase of 2025—raising prices 20-30% across its product lineup—creates a cascading cost crisis for e-commerce sellers in electronics, gaming, and computing categories. The Taiwan Economic Daily reports this follows a May 2025 hike targeting high-end RTX 5090 models, with a January 2025 forecast predicting sustained increases through 2026 now proving accurate. Simultaneously, Samsung is raising DRAM prices ~20%, compounding wholesale cost pressures throughout the PC hardware supply chain. Chinese e-commerce platforms are already reluctant to maintain inventory, anticipating further increases.

For electronics sellers on Amazon, eBay, and Shopify, this creates an immediate margin compression crisis. Gaming console manufacturers (Xbox Series X/S, PlayStation 5) have raised prices throughout 2024-2025, signaling that retail price increases are becoming normalized. However, PC retailers face a critical timing problem: wholesale costs are rising 20-30% faster than retail pricing can adjust without triggering demand destruction. Sellers holding inventory purchased at pre-hike prices face a 2-4 week window to liquidate before replacement stock arrives at 20-30% higher costs. This creates a "margin cliff"—early inventory becomes profitable, but restocking at new wholesale prices compresses margins by 8-15% unless retail prices increase proportionally.

The structural driver is unprecedented GPU demand from generative AI adoption. Data center and AI training demand for Nvidia's high-performance chips cascades through consumer markets, affecting gaming and professional computing segments. This supply-demand imbalance shows no relief in the near term—each successive quarter brings new increases rather than stabilization. For sellers, this means: (1) Gaming peripherals and accessories (monitors, keyboards, cooling solutions) may see demand spikes as consumers delay GPU/console purchases but upgrade complementary gear; (2) Refurbished and used GPU markets will see price appreciation, creating arbitrage opportunities; (3) Alternative computing solutions (cloud gaming subscriptions, lower-spec gaming laptops) may capture price-sensitive demand; (4) AI-adjacent products (cooling systems, power supplies rated for high-end GPUs) face increased demand from enthusiasts building AI workstations.

Immediate seller actions: Audit current GPU/console inventory costs vs. current retail pricing to quantify margin exposure. For sellers with 500+ units in stock, consider accelerated liquidation of pre-hike inventory within 14 days to lock in margins before replacement stock arrives. Monitor competitor pricing on Amazon Buy Box and eBay completed listings to identify pricing elasticity—test 5-10% retail price increases on high-margin SKUs to measure demand sensitivity. For sellers without inventory, delay restocking 2-3 weeks to avoid purchasing at peak wholesale prices; use this window to source alternative products (gaming accessories, refurbished units, cloud gaming bundles) that capture demand from price-constrained consumers. Implement dynamic pricing automation to adjust retail prices within 24 hours of wholesale cost changes, protecting margins without manual intervention.
